Ich verstehe das Verhalten eines 'computed for display'-Feldes nicht.
Ich öffne 2 Dokumente einer Maske mit einem Anzeigefeld.
In Dok1 führe ich eine Aktion durch, die ein refresh bzw. ein Reload aufruft.
In Dok2 werden Felder verändert und Werte eingelesen, jedoch ohne dass ein Refresh oder ein Reload aufgerufen wird.
Nun werden beide Dokumente im Backend via Agenten verändert und abgespeichert.
Das Anzeigefeld von Dok1 ändert sich nicht, das Anzeigefeld von Dok2 verliert seinen Wert.
Meiner Meinung nach sollten beide Dokumente den alten Wert anzeigen, bis ein reload vom Backenddokument erfolgt.
Der Reload/refresh von Dok1 findet ja vor dem Ablauf des Agenten statt.
Warum behält nur Dok1 den Wert?
Axo: Version 6.5.4